Output debc8679d9d79d00a0eb87b945a94afea47334d7e33e254ddbf3e5cb8e7abfda:3

value
81438882
script pubkey
OP_0 OP_PUSHBYTES_32 56b81403108e66aa99b32e00fbb1aaf2667ad0b3002cadf349ffbd4e04c9cb87
address
bc1q26upgqcs3en24xdn9cq0hvd27fn8459nqqk2mu6fl775upxfewrss2fqxe
transaction
debc8679d9d79d00a0eb87b945a94afea47334d7e33e254ddbf3e5cb8e7abfda
confirmations
152321
spent
true